    OpenStax is a project of Rice University that creates peer-reviewed, openly-licensed textbooks for college courses. It aims to compete with major publishers and save students and institutions money, and has partnered with organizations in the UK and Poland.

    OER Project is a non-profit provider of open educational resources, co-founded by Bill Gates and David Christian in 2011. It offers courses on Big History, World History, Climate and other topics, and has reached over one million students worldwide.

    The Road Ahead is a nonfiction book by Bill Gates and his co-authors that predicts the future of computing and the Internet. Published in 1995 and 1996, it explores the implications of the personal computing revolution and the global information superhighway.

    "An Open Letter to Hobbyists" is a 1976 open letter written by Bill Gates, the co-founder of Microsoft, to early personal computer hobbyists, in which Gates expresses dismay at the rampant software piracy taking place in the hobbyist community, particularly with regard to his company's software.
